5 Number Summary Calculator: Find Quartiles & More

A five-number summary is a descriptive statistic that provides a concise overview of a dataset’s distribution. It consists of the minimum value, the first quartile (Q1), the median (Q2), the third quartile (Q3), and the maximum value. These five values offer insights into the central tendency, spread, and potential skewness of the data. Tools for calculating these values, often available online or within statistical software packages, simplify the process of obtaining these descriptive statistics from raw data. For example, inputting a dataset like {1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, 9, 10} into such a tool would yield a minimum of 1, a Q1 of 3, a median of 5.5, a Q3 of 8, and a maximum of 10.

Understanding data distribution is critical in various fields, from research and academics to business analytics and quality control. The summary’s components allow for quick assessment of data characteristics and potential outliers. While manual calculation is possible, readily available tools greatly expedite this process, particularly with large datasets. This facilitated analysis has become increasingly important in the era of big data, where efficient data interpretation is paramount. Historically, manual calculation was the norm, but the advent of computing technology has democratized access to these powerful analytical tools.

9+ Best Five-Number Summary Calculators Online

A descriptive statistic comprising the minimum, first quartile, median, third quartile, and maximum of a dataset provides a concise summary of the data’s distribution. For example, the dataset [2, 4, 6, 8, 10] has a minimum of 2, a first quartile of 4, a median of 6, a third quartile of 8, and a maximum of 10. Tools designed to automate the calculation of these values take input data and quickly output these five descriptive statistics, simplifying data analysis.

This statistical method offers a rapid way to understand the central tendency, dispersion, and skewness of data. Its conciseness makes it particularly valuable for initial exploratory data analysis and for comparing different datasets. Historically rooted in the work of John Tukey, this method continues to be a staple in statistical analysis due to its ease of calculation and interpretation, particularly in the age of readily available computation.

8+ Best Five Figure Summary Calculators Online

A descriptive statistical tool summarizes data sets using five key values: the minimum, first quartile (25th percentile), median (50th percentile), third quartile (75th percentile), and maximum. This compact representation provides a quick overview of the data’s distribution, including its central tendency, spread, and potential outliers. For example, a data set with the values 2, 4, 6, 8, and 10 would have a minimum of 2, a first quartile of 4, a median of 6, a third quartile of 8, and a maximum of 10. Tools and algorithms exist to automate the calculation of these values, often presented visually through box plots.

This method offers a concise yet powerful way to grasp key characteristics of a data set without needing to analyze each individual data point. This is particularly valuable for large datasets where manual inspection is impractical. Its historical development as a core component of exploratory data analysis has solidified its place as a fundamental tool in statistics, data science, and related fields. Understanding these five key figures allows for rapid comparisons between different datasets and facilitates informed decision-making based on data trends.
